Ffmpeg/Libav 0.8.8/2.0/9.8 Stream Playback libavformat/rmdec.c null pointer dereference

Details
A vulnerability, which was classified as problematic, was found in Ffmpeg and Libav 0.8.8/2.0/9.8 (Multimedia Processing Software). Affected is an unknown code block of the file libavformat/rmdec.c of the component Stream Playback.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a null pointer dereference v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-476. A NULL pointer dereference occurs when the application dereferences a pointer that it expects to be valid, but is NULL, typically causing a crash or exit. This is going to have an impact on availability.
The weakness was published 07/07/2013 by Michael Niedermayer and Martin Storsjö as Changelog for 0.8.9 as confirmed advisory (Website). The advisory is shared for download at git.libav.org. The public release has been coordinated with the vendor. There are known technical details, but no exploit is available.
Upgrading to version Libav 0.8.9 eliminates this vulnerability. The upgrade is hosted for download at libav.org.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. The bugfix is ready for download at git.libav.org. The best possible mitigation is suggested to be upgrading to the latest version. A possible mitigation has been published immediately after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
